AI Technical Summary
In high-end co-rotating parallel twin-screw extruder units, the screw length reaches more than 10 meters, and stronger torque is required to drive the parallel twin screws. The existing drive structure is difficult to meet the demand.
A combination of a worm gear reducer and a planetary gear reducer is used, and a stabilizing plate and end shell structure are designed to achieve two-stage reduction, amplify the torque, and fix the screw position through the stabilizing plate to provide a sealing effect.
It realizes the effective driving of the screw length in high-end units, ensures the synchronous and unidirectional rotation of the screw components, improves the driving efficiency, and simplifies the maintenance process.

Technical Field
[0001] The present invention relates to the technical field of sheet material forming equipment, in particular to a novel drive structure. Background Art
[0002] The cylindrical packaging materials used in daily chemical product packaging lines are mostly made by further processing of thermoplastic sheets.
[0003] Thermoplastic sheets are made from granular (or powder) masterbatch, which is melted and pressurized by thermoplastic extrusion equipment through a forming die, and then further extruded by a rolling group. After cooling, the thermoplastic sheet is wound and reeled by the winding equipment at the end of the thermoplastic sheet production line.
[0004] In a co-rotating parallel twin-screw extruder unit, a drive structure is used to synchronously drive the twin screws to rotate. The drive structure is the core power element of the unit. In order to mix materials more evenly and completely heat and melt the materials, the screw length in high-end units can reach more than 10 meters, which requires a stronger torque to drive the parallel twin screws. For this purpose, the present invention provides a new drive structure. Summary of the Invention
[0005] In view of the shortcomings of the existing technology, the present invention provides a new driving structure to solve the problem that the screw length in high-end units can reach more than 10 meters, and a stronger torque is needed to drive the parallel twin screws.

[0042] like Figures 1-8 As shown, a new driving structure 8 includes a first reducer and a second reducer.
[0043] Among them, a drive motor 8010 is fixedly installed on the reducer housing 808 of the first reducer. The drive motor 8010 is the power source of the drive structure. The output end of the drive motor 8010 is fixedly installed with the input end of the first reducer. The input shaft of the second reducer is connected to the output shaft of the first reducer through a coupling 809.
[0044] The driving motor 8010 transmits the rotation to the first reducer. After the first stage of deceleration, the output shaft of the first reducer transmits the rotation to the second reducer. After deceleration, the second reducer drives the first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10 to rotate.
[0045] Among them, the first reducer is a turbine-worm reducer, and the second reducer is a planetary gear reducer.
[0046] The worm-turbine tooth contact surface in the worm-turbine reducer is large during the transmission process, which can transmit a large torque and the transmission is relatively smooth. When the worm transmits rotation toward the worm, the worm slows down the rotation and amplifies the rotational torque at the same time.
[0047] A planetary gear reducer generally includes: a ring gear, a sun gear, and a planet carrier. Planetary gears are mounted on the planet carrier, and the planetary gears are transmitted between the ring gear and the sun gear. Depending on the requirements of use, the ring gear, sun gear, and planet carrier are selected as input, output, and fixed.
[0048] The planetary gear reducer in the present invention has a central gear 804 (equivalent to the sun gear) as input, a planetary gear carrier 805 (equivalent to the planetary carrier) as output, and a first inner gear ring portion 801a (equivalent to the ring gear) of the end housing 801 as a fixed part.
[0049] The central gear 804 drives the pinion assembly 806 of the planetary gear carrier 805 to rotate, and at the same time the pinion assembly 806 engages with the first inner gear ring portion 801a of the end shell 801, so that the planetary gear carrier 805 slows down and realizes two-stage deceleration, further amplifying the rotational torque.
[0050] The planetary gear carrier 805 includes a second inner gear ring portion 805a and a second flange portion 805b. The second flange portion 805b is fixedly installed on the first end of the second inner gear ring portion 805a. The pinion assembly 806 (equivalent to a planetary gear) of the second reducer is rotatably installed on the end of the second flange portion 805b away from the second inner gear ring portion 805a.
[0051] The pinion assembly 806 rotates and the second flange portion 805b revolves. The second inner gear ring portion 805a and the second flange portion 805b are an integral structure. At this time, the second inner gear ring portion 805a also rotates.
[0052] A first gear head 9a is provided at the end of the first screw assembly 9, and a second gear head 10a is provided at the end of the second screw assembly 10. The first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10 are connected to the end shell 801 through a stabilizing disk 807, and the first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10 are both rotatably mounted on the stabilizing disk 807, and the stabilizing disk 807 is fixedly mounted on the end shell 801, and the first gear head 9a and the second gear head 10a are both engaged with the second inner gear ring portion 805a, and the first gear head 9a and the second gear head 10a are symmetrically distributed on both sides of the interior of the second inner gear ring portion 805a.
[0053] When the second inner gear ring portion 805a rotates, the first gear head portion 9a and the second gear head portion 10a are synchronously driven to rotate, thereby causing the first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10 to rotate.
[0054] The stabilizing disk 807 serves as a sealing plug at one end of the end shell 801 close to the conveying barrel 2. While stabilizing the positions of the first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10, it also serves the purpose of separation to prevent the masterbatch inside the conveying barrel 2 from entering the end shell 801.
[0055] In one embodiment, a worm 8012 and a turbine 8011 are installed inside the reducer housing 808. The shape of the reducer housing 808 is designed according to the installation requirements and includes at least a mounting cavity for the worm 8012 and a mounting cavity for the turbine 8011. The center key of the turbine 8011 is fitted with a second transmission shaft 8013. The second transmission shaft 8013 is rotatably connected to the reducer housing 808 through a bearing, and the second transmission shaft 8013 is the output shaft of the first reducer. The worm shaft 8012a of the worm 8012 is rotatably installed with the reducer housing 808 through a bearing, and the worm shaft 8012a and the second transmission shaft 8013 are perpendicular to each other.
[0056] Reference Attachment Figure 1 、 Figure 8 The driving motor 8010 transmits power to the worm shaft 8012a of the worm 8012, the worm shaft 8012a and the worm 8012 rotate, the worm 8012 engages with the turbine 8011, drives the turbine 8011 to rotate, and at the same time drives the second transmission shaft 8013 installed with a key to rotate. The second transmission shaft 8013 is connected to the coupling 809 as the output shaft of the first reducer, driving the coupling 809 and the input shaft of the second reducer to rotate.
[0057] In one embodiment, the end shell 801 is one end portion of the co-directional parallel twin-screw extruder group and is fixedly connected to the conveying barrel 2 of the co-directional parallel twin-screw extruder group. The end shell 801 includes an integrally formed first flange portion 801b, a first inner gear ring portion 801a, a step hole portion 801c, and a sealing platform portion 801d. The first flange portion 801b is connected to the left end of the first inner gear ring portion 801a, the left end of the step hole portion 801c is connected to the right end of the first inner gear ring portion 801a, and the sealing platform portion 801d is fixedly connected to the inner side of the step hole portion 801c.
[0058] Specifically, an end cover 802 is fixedly installed on the left end of the end shell 801, and a first flange hole 802a corresponding to the flange hole of the first flange part 801b is opened at the end of the end cover 802. The end cover 802 is fixedly installed on the first flange part 801b of the end shell 801 using multiple sets of screws. A center hole 802b is opened at the center of the end cover 802. The left end of the center gear 804 is fixedly connected to the first transmission shaft 803, and the first transmission shaft 803 is rotatably installed on the inner side of the center hole 802b of the end cover 802 through a bearing. The first transmission shaft 803 is the input shaft of the second reducer.
[0059] The coupling 809 is fixedly connected to the first transmission shaft 803 . The output shaft of the first reducer drives the coupling 809 to rotate, thereby driving the first transmission shaft 803 to rotate. The first transmission shaft 803 drives the central gear 804 to rotate.
[0060] The end cover 802 is a sealing component at the left end of the end shell 801, so a sealing structure needs to be designed at the connection between the end cover 802 and the end shell 801, such as adding a sealing gasket.
[0061] In one embodiment, the pinion assembly 806 includes: a mounting shaft 806b and a pinion 806a. One end of the mounting shaft 806b is fixedly connected to the end of the second flange portion 805b. The pinion 806a is rotatably mounted on the mounting shaft 806b. The pinion 806a serves as a planetary gear of the planetary gear reducer. It rotates on its own, and the mounting shaft 806b and the pinion 806a also revolve synchronously.
[0062] In one embodiment, the stabilizing plate 807 includes a first semicircular portion 807a, a second semicircular portion 807e, a first sleeve 807i, a second sleeve 807j, and a bolt assembly 807m.
[0063] Among them, the arc-shaped outer side of the first semicircular portion 807a is fixedly connected to the first arc-shaped flange portion 807b, the straight outer side of the first semicircular portion 807a is opened with a first arc-shaped opening 807c and a second arc-shaped opening 807d, the arc-shaped outer side of the second semicircular portion 807e is fixedly connected to the second arc-shaped flange portion 807f, and the straight outer side of the second semicircular portion 807e is opened with a third arc-shaped opening 807g and a fourth arc-shaped opening 807h.
[0064] The inner end of the first semicircular portion 807a is fixedly connected to the first connecting plate 807k, and the inner end of the second semicircular portion 807e is fixedly connected to the second connecting plate 807l. The first connecting plate 807k and the second connecting plate 807l are fixedly connected together by a bolt group 807m, so that the first semicircular portion 807a and the second semicircular portion 807e are assembled into an annular end plate, the first arcuate opening 807c and the third arcuate opening 807g are assembled into a first mounting hole, the second arcuate opening 807d and the fourth arcuate opening 807h are assembled into a second mounting hole, and the first arcuate flange portion 807b and the second arcuate flange portion 807f are assembled into a third flange.
[0065] The first sleeve 807i is rotatably connected in the first mounting hole, the second sleeve 807j is rotatably installed in the second mounting hole, the first screw assembly 9 is rotatably installed on the inner side of the first sleeve 807i, the second screw assembly 10 is rotatably installed on the inner side of the second sleeve 807j, and the third flange is sealed and fixed to the end shell 801.
[0066] A sealing structure is designed at the connection between the first sleeve 807i and the first screw assembly 9, and a sealing structure is also designed at the connection between the second sleeve 807j and the second screw assembly 10.
[0067] During installation, first, the first sleeve 807i and the second sleeve 807j are correspondingly mounted on the first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10, and then the first semicircular portion 807a and the second semicircular portion 807e are opened from both sides on the first sleeve 807i and the second sleeve 807j, and then the bolt group 807m is tightened, and finally the integrated first semicircular portion 807a and the second semicircular portion 807e are installed on the sealing platform 801d, and the screw group can be used for fixed installation.
[0068] The inner sides of the first semicircular portion 807a and the second semicircular portion 807e are fixedly connected with arc-shaped bosses, and the two arc-shaped bosses are assembled into an annular boss. The annular boss cooperates with the sealing platform portion 801d to form a sealing contact surface, ensuring that after the first semicircular portion 807a, the second semicircular portion 807e and the sealing platform portion 801d are installed, they can achieve a good sealing effect.
[0069] In one embodiment, the second inner gear ring portion 805a is rotatably mounted on the inner side of the step hole portion 801c through a bearing, and the step at the step hole portion 801c cooperates with the second flange portion 805b, so that the step at the step hole portion 801c serves as a positioning portion for the installation of the planetary gear carrier 805, thereby ensuring that the planetary gear carrier 805 can be automatically installed in place, simplifying the positioning process.
[0070] In one embodiment, the pinion gear assembly 806 is meshed with the first inner gear ring portion 801 a , and the pinion gear assembly 806 is meshed with the central gear 804 . The pinion gear assembly 806 serves as a planetary gear of a planetary gear reducer, and rotates and revolves.
[0071] In one embodiment, the end shell 801 is fixedly connected to the conveying barrel 2 of the co-directional parallel twin-screw extruder group, and the first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10 are located on the inner side of the conveying barrel 2. The first screw assembly 9 and the second screw assembly 10 rotate on the inner side of the conveying barrel 2 to achieve stirring and spiral conveying of the masterbatch, extrude the material (the masterbatch after hot melting), and extrude the material out of the die head 4.
